Face your Fears

This is a project that I created in high school during my first semester of senior year. So the project consists of me facing my fear of dogs. In order to create myself portrait, I took a picture of myself in terror on a computer. I converted my image file into a hard plastic template that could be displayed onto a projector. From there I traced my portrait image onto a canvas. For the dog portrait, I search and found an image of an agitated canine that I could use. For the coloring aspect of the project, I used very high contrast colors for the portrait of myself. And I used low contrast colors for the dog portion of my project. The reason why I mixed low/high contrast colors for this project because I wanted to show the balance between good and evil.
